Early Life

Born Allan Stewart Konigsberg on December 1, 1935, in Brooklyn, New York City, Woody Allen’s upbringing laid the foundation for his future endeavors. Raised in a Jewish family, Allen’s childhood was marked by familial discord, with his parents’ tumultuous relationship leaving a lasting impact. Despite the challenges, Allen displayed a penchant for humor from a young age, honing his comedic skills and embarking on a path that would eventually lead him to stardom.

Career Breakdown

Rise to Fame

Woody Allen’s ascent to fame began in the 1950s, as he honed his craft as a comedy writer for television alongside luminaries such as Mel Brooks, Carl Reiner, and Neil Simon. His wit and creativity soon caught the attention of audiences, paving the way for his transition into stand-up comedy in the early 1960s. It was during this period that Allen’s distinct comedic style and neurotic persona endeared him to audiences, establishing him as a comedic force to be reckoned with.

Major Works

Throughout his illustrious career, Woody Allen has delivered a plethora of memorable works that have left an indelible mark on cinema. From his early slapstick comedies like “Take the Money and Run” to his acclaimed romantic comedy “Annie Hall,” Allen’s films have captivated audiences and critics alike. Notable works such as “Manhattan,” “Hannah and Her Sisters,” and “Midnight in Paris” have solidified his status as a cinematic auteur with a unique voice and vision.

Awards and Honors

Woody Allen’s contributions to the film industry have been duly recognized with numerous awards and honors. With a staggering 16 nominations for the Academy Award for Best Original Screenplay, Allen holds the record for the most nominations in this category. He has also received four Academy Awards, ten BAFTA Awards, two Golden Globe Awards, and a Grammy Award, among others, cementing his place among Hollywood’s elite.

FAQs

Who is Woody Allen’s wife?

Woody Allen has been married three times. His current wife is Soon-Yi Previn, whom he married in 1997. Prior to Previn, Allen was married to Harlene Rosen from 1956 to 1959 and Louise Lasser from 1966 to 1970.

How many children does Woody Allen have?

Woody Allen has five children. He shares three children, Dylan Farrow, Ronan Farrow, and Moses Farrow, with his ex-partner Mia Farrow. Additionally, Allen and Soon-Yi Previn have two adopted daughters.

What are some of Woody Allen’s most acclaimed films?

Some of Woody Allen’s most acclaimed films include “Annie Hall,” “Manhattan,” “Hannah and Her Sisters,” “Midnight in Paris,” and “Blue Jasmine.” These films have received widespread critical acclaim and have cemented Allen’s reputation as a master filmmaker.
